The Davie Display Cabinet features streamlined silhouettes and a low-profile design, elegantly showcasing the beauty of pin knotty oak. Modern, oversized bar pulls, and exposed end graining introduce a rustic charm, creating an effortlessly casual appeal.
  • Product Features

    • Custom designed oversized bar pull in modern black finish
    • Grand scaled post with end grain detail in the top gives the case a sturdy appearance
    • Three wood framed glass adjustable shelves
    • An accent light with touch switch is located in top panel
    • Request warranty information
  • Product Dimensions

    • Approx: L 42" x W 18" x H 74"
  • Materials & Care

    • Wood construction
    • Wipe clean
    • Imported

Beautiful!

This is truly a beautiful large display cabinet. Appears to be excellent quality. My only complaint is the extremely difficult to remove tip warning sticker inside the cabinet. Why would a manufacturer place this sticker on the wood interior where it can be seen through the glass front and way too difficult to remove. It should rather be placed on the glass.
